Browns play at Pittsburgh looking to play spoiler role in season finale

PITTSBURGH, PA — The Cleveland Browns will conclude the 2022-23 season playing their arch AFC North division rival, Pittsburgh Steelers, Sunday afternoon at Acrisure Stadium in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.

The Steelers still have a chance at a playoff berth while the Browns were eliminated following their Christmas Eve home loss to New Orleans.

Pittsburgh clinches a playoff berth with a win over the Browns and losses by both the Miami Dolphins and New England Patriots.

The Patriots play the Buffalo Bills in Orchard Park, New York and clinch a playoff berth with a win.

The Dolphins are in with a win over the New York Jets and a Patriots loss.

Cleveland will look to play the role of spoiler for the second straight week. They beat Washington, 24-10, on New Year’s Day in Landover, Maryland eliminating the Commanders from the playoffs.

The Browns are also looking to sweep the Steelers in a regular season series for the first time since 1988. Pittsburgh has a 47-14-1 record over Cleveland since 1990.

Cleveland won the first matchup of the season against the Steelers, 29-17, on September 22 on Thursday Night Football at FirstEnergy Stadium in Cleveland.

Both teams will have two different starting quarterbacks. Deshaun Watson gets the start for Cleveland while rookie Kenny Pickett will be under center for Pittsburgh.

Jacoby Brissett and Mitch Truibisky started the first game for each team.

Kickoff between the Browns and Steelers will be at 1 p.m.

The game will be broadcast on WHIO Radio.
